Pre-Surgery bootcamp boosts recovery for prostate cancer patients
NCT ID NCT05553327
First seen Apr 28, 2026 · Last updated May 20, 2026 · Updated 7 times
Summary
This study tested whether a prehabilitation program—including exercise and education—before robotic prostate removal helps men regain quality of life more quickly after surgery. One hundred men with localized prostate cancer participated. The program aimed to speed up recovery of physical and mental well-being after the operation.
